- Beschreibung
- The challanges facing Middle Mosel wineries in their invironment are multifaceted, complex, and dynamic and many have far-reaching effects on the wineries. In practicular, the challanges in the Macro environment require a response from the wineries to ensure the future viability of their business. As a special agriculture crop, grape production influences nature and also contributes to climate change. On the other hand, viticulture is exposed to und dependent on nature. In addition to the challange of the Middle Mosel wineries to produce their grapes in a more nature- and thus climate-friendly way and to meet the sustainable requirements from politics and society, the wineries also have to cope with the economic challanges of rising production costs, wich are an even greater challange espacially for the small company and vinyard structures in the Middle Mosel. One solution to deal with theses and many other challanges in the environment of the Middle Mosel wineries are fungus resistant grape varieties. The present study has investigated what contribution fungus resistant grape varieties can provide to make the wineries of the Middle Mosel fit for the future. In particular, the focus has been on what Piwi's can archive with regard to the environment challanges on the wineries and how the implementations and the possibillities with Piwi's look like in practice. For this purpose. an analysis of the Macro, Micro and internal environment from the perspective of the Middle Mosel wineries has been conducted using PESTEL analysis, Porter's Five Forces and location analysis to identify the wineries' environmental challenges. A literature review has been performed to determine the performance of the Piwi's. In addition, interviews have been conducted with eight different Middle Mosel wineries to gain a direct understanding of the challenges and performance of Piwi's from the wineries and to obtain practical insights regarding viticulture and marketing. The collected data has been evaluated with the aim to make statements about the contribution Piwi's can bring to the environmental challanges of the wineries in the Middle Mosel, which barriers habe to be overcome and how strategic approaches with Piwi's in viticulture and marketing can look like in practice. The results schow that Piwi's with their charakteristics and benefits offer diverse approaches für the Middle Mosel wineries in relation to their environmental challanges and contributes to a more economical, ecological and social viticulture that meets the political and social requirements. Furthermore, Piwi's provide different strategic approaches in terms of marketing mix and give the Middle Mosel wineries the opportunity to create innovative products that can differentiate them from the competition. However, the results show that there are also barriers to the cultivation of fungus resistant grape varieties, mainly due to the lack of experience with grape variety performance in viticulture and marketing, but most of them can be overcome through knowledge, experience an strategy. Therfore, Piwi's can be of great operational importance for the Middle Mosel wineries in terms of their profitability, sustainability and innovation and can be al long-term strategic approach for the wineries to create a sustainable future where the internal strength of the companies against the environmental impacts is increased.
